Output 1e403f262258d098960764c2ed20088161b604f304a63e834efc5949e6ff204d:4

value
1532613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c95d7ed76bf3dda05415cbce99f0e84e81fca11 OP_EQUAL
address
35kmAHptHmakV9bGkJD9y9xkVF3yevNDuw
transaction
1e403f262258d098960764c2ed20088161b604f304a63e834efc5949e6ff204d
spent
true